A trust, other than a trust that is … WebChapter 17-B. Of the Consolidated Laws. Article 7. Trusts. Part 8. Honorary Trusts for Pets. § 7-8.1 Trusts for pets. Summary: This New York statute provides that a trust for the care of a designated domestic or pet animal is valid. Such trust shall terminate when the living animal beneficiary or beneficiaries of such trust are no longer alive ...

Web6 de mar. de 2024 · With respect to S corporations, all of the income of the shareholders, all of whom must be residents of New York City, is included in the PTET tax base. The tax rate is 3.876%. Similar to the NYS PTET program, an annual election must be made by March 15 of the tax year at issue.
